Originally posted by DENVERPRODIGY
i have a question im new i was just wondering with the odds how they are now if i put 200 on denver with them being +600 how much would i win?
+600 means that if you bet $100 you would win $600 (Total pay is $700)
So, if you bet $200....eh....you can figure out the rest...lol
